RSA Softball Playing Rules

2008 Bat Info

The Rochester Park and Recreation will follow ASA Certified Equipment Standards regarding all equipment, with this exception: the use of multi-wall bats in men's and women's softball leagues will allowed, however, multi-wall bats will not be allowed in any of the co-rec leagues. Managers and players are responsible for knowing any exceptions to playing rules. Managers receive a list of these rules, or you can print out the file here: Rochester Playing Rules

 

Mat is a Strike, Plate a Ball!

Rochester will continue to use the mat behind the plate to assist the umpire in calling balls and strikes. A pitch that is between 6 and 12 ft in height and touches the plate anywhere will be called a strike.

Yellow Balls, Tastes Like Chicken

We are hitting an optic yellow 0.440 core/ 0.3750 compression ball. Reasons are: safety, safety and stupid high tech bats. Field your complaints to the RSA or the Park and Recreation Department. The RSA will continue to advise and share our concerns with the Park & Rec.
